Mid-2000s Colour Confidence

The mid-2000s were not shy about colour — and neither are these rings.

You’ll find:

Deep ruby reds

Electric lime and vivid green

Turquoise and teal tones

Fuchsia, pink and orange highlights

Bold purple geometric forms

Layered resin gives each piece depth and light play, creating a glossy, almost glass-like finish that catches the eye without feeling heavy.

These are authentic pieces from that era — not reproductions — which makes them especially interesting today as early 2000s design continues to resurface in fashion and interiors.

Sculptural Statement Forms

Watch This Space designs are instantly recognisable for their bold silhouettes:

Flower Extravaganza forms

Oversized oval domes

Graphic rectangular facets

Rounded sculptural profiles

They’re generous in scale but lightweight in feel, thanks to resin construction and adjustable metal bands.

They sit confidently on the hand and transform even the simplest outfit.

Designed in England

Created by an English jewellery company, Watch This Space blended playful colour with contemporary design thinking.

These rings reflect a moment in British design where experimentation with resin, bold colour blocking and strong graphic shapes was central to the aesthetic.

Today, that design language feels both nostalgic and fresh.
